- Timestamp:
- Jul 30, 2006, 10:11:08 PM (16 years ago)
- Location:
- trunk/macosx
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/macosx/Controller.m
r711 r712 74 74 fDefaults = [NSUserDefaults standardUserDefaults]; 75 75 fInfoController = [[InfoWindowController alloc] initWithWindowNibName: @"InfoWindow"]; 76 fPrefsController = [[PrefsController alloc] initWithWindowNibName: @"PrefsWindow" ];76 fPrefsController = [[PrefsController alloc] initWithWindowNibName: @"PrefsWindow" handle: fLib]; 77 77 fBadger = [[Badger alloc] init]; 78 78 … … 106 106 - (void) awakeFromNib 107 107 { 108 [fPrefsController setPrefs: fLib];109 110 108 [fStatusBar setBackgroundImage: [NSImage imageNamed: @"StatusBarBackground.png"]]; 111 109 [fFilterBar setBackgroundImage: [NSImage imageNamed: @"FilterBarBackground.png"]]; -
trunk/macosx/PrefsController.h
r655 r712 61 61 } 62 62 63 - ( void) setPrefs: (tr_handle_t *) handle;63 - (id) initWithWindowNibName: (NSString *) name handle: (tr_handle_t *) handle; 64 64 65 65 - (void) setShowMessage: (id) sender; -
trunk/macosx/PrefsController.m
r711 r712 71 71 } 72 72 73 - (id) initWithWindowNibName: (NSString *) name handle: (tr_handle_t *) handle 74 { 75 if ((self = [super initWithWindowNibName: name])) 76 { 77 fDefaults = [NSUserDefaults standardUserDefaults]; 78 fHandle = handle; 79 } 80 return self; 81 } 82 73 83 - (void) dealloc 74 84 { … … 77 87 } 78 88 79 - (void) setPrefs: (tr_handle_t *) handle89 - (void) awakeFromNib 80 90 { 81 91 fToolbar = [[NSToolbar alloc] initWithIdentifier: @"Preferences Toolbar"]; … … 88 98 [fToolbar setSelectedItemIdentifier: TOOLBAR_GENERAL]; 89 99 [self showGeneralPref: nil]; 90 91 fDefaults = [NSUserDefaults standardUserDefaults];92 fHandle = handle;93 100 94 101 //set download folder … … 286 293 else 287 294 { 288 tr_setBindPort( fHandle, bindPort);295 tr_setBindPort(fHandle, bindPort); 289 296 [fDefaults setInteger: bindPort forKey: @"BindPort"]; 290 297 }
Note: See TracChangeset
for help on using the changeset viewer.